Burton Mail campaign draws global attention online

By Martin Stabe wirepost

The Burton Mail is reaching a global audience with its campaign to save a museum celebrating the area’s brewing heritage.

The Mail is calling on brewing giant Coors to reverse a decision to close the Coors Visitor Centre, previously known as the Bass Museum.

The campaign has been picked up by the Denver Post, in the American brewing firm’s home state of Colorado, and the Mail says the more than 1,200 people who have signed its online petition on BurtonMail.co.uk have come from all over the world.

There is also an online poll and a group on the social networking site Facebook calling for the museum to stay open. Local politicians and the Campaign for Real Ale are supporting the paper’s campaign.
